Transaction 78e4b59cc0f338256ac93e623dbbfc30815575839912d3d2315b4b1a04877eb3

2 Input
2 Outputs
  • 78e4b59cc0f338256ac93e623dbbfc30815575839912d3d2315b4b1a04877eb3:0
  • value  3552648
    address  3BMPMD2NVmcjJzwz17kTE6wk8jWhezSfiw
  • 78e4b59cc0f338256ac93e623dbbfc30815575839912d3d2315b4b1a04877eb3:1
  • value  68709
    address  1AVRzWCSp3oyRkWqkxih4ixDFR3EBhZ6rk